WebJun 26, 2024 · The true benefits of raw denim lie in the fades and the fit. These jeans are stiff, dark and unforgiving at first, but over time they mould to the owner’s legs, loosen up and develop unique fade ...

WebJun 21, 2024 · Arrange the jeans on an ironing board, matching the inner and outer seams on the leg with the inside of the leg facing up. Drape the other leg back and out of your way. Run the iron over the front section of the leg once just to start the crease. Spray the jeans generously with spray starch and then press using the steam setting.
